MySQL主从复制问题集锦

问题一:‘COULD NOT FIND FIRST LOG FILE NAME IN BINARY LOG INDEX FILE’

这个报错通常伴随着Slave_IO_Running: No

Slave_IO_Running: No 一方面原因是因为网络通信的问题也有可能是日志读取错误的问题。

解决方案:
从数据库停止slave

 slave stop;

刷新master上binlog日志

flush logs;

通过命令拿到最新的binlog日志文件与偏移量

show master stutus

修改从数据库的复制文件信息

CHANGE MASTER TO MASTER_LOG_FILE='mysqlbin.xxxxxxx',MASTER_LOG_POS=xxx;

从数据库重新开启主从

start slave;

查看从数据库状态 是否还有其他问题

 show slave status\G
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章